What you’ll be doing as Administrator:

This role will see you assisting with the day to day running of the relevant department (Fire or Security Install, & Fire or Security Service). Responsibilities will include:

  • Ensure all transactions are logged accurately and in a timely manner and highlight any outstanding requirements
  • Input engineer timesheet information on a weekly basis in line with set timescales and processes
  • Ordering of uniforms and personal protective equipment for Engineers, in line with relevant procedures
  • Assist with the production of engineer routine maintenance lists, cancelled jobs, logs and report on progress as necessary
  • Monitor unbilled work orders to meet SLA
  • Follow supply-chain processes and help ensure equipment is ordered, delivered and logged as appropriate, and highlight any outstanding requirements
  • Take calls from Engineers, Customers and Colleagues (as appropriate) and assist in the resolution of any issues or concerns
  • Maintain customer job files, ensuring that all necessary information is accurately recorded (in hard and electronic format as appropriate), to ensure that full customer history and data is readily available
